Transaction 5571cd244d8e24219fde78534dee78674b47f8cbf1160a1f9f849e408cf7ef7a

block
cefb043713e5cfbf95bae333722e5503ea78e64d033a1a5a1845a4a6232a4f0e

1 Input

13 Outputs